Plugin authors who lose their workspace credentials can't push flag definitions or stage percentage rollouts until access is restored. First confirm your plugin manifest still validates against the Flagstone schema, then open the recovery panel from the partner dashboard. The panel requires the workspace recovery passphrase, which is generated when the workspace is first provisioned and never changes. For the shared sandbox workspace used in plugin certification, use the passphrase shown below.

unlock words, fawig-bagef: olidor-holir-istox-holath-tamys-quenion-giliel

Handover note — Tilewright cache layer. Plugin authors: the render cache now keys on tileset hash plus zoom band, so stale tiles after a style update clear automatically. Eviction is LRU with a 2 GB soft cap; don't assume a tile survives between requests. The invalidation hooks in the plugin API are stable, but batch-purge semantics may change next quarter. For cache-layer questions or purge quota bumps, contact the current maintainer.

account owner for hahig-fahag: Pelael Istax Novys

**First-day checklist — night shift edition**

- [ ] The new intern cohort from the Brindlemoor programme lands tomorrow morning, so tidy the welcome desk before you clock off. Stack the starter packs by the lift, top up the lanyard tray, and prop the orientation signs where people can actually see them. If you need to restock from the supply room, punch in the door code below.

door code, tajof-kageg: bdg-QVDCE-3

## Session Handling — Glyphsort Upload Service

Encoding detection for uploaded text files runs inside the session worker, so a stale session can cache a wrong charset guess. Maintainers should clear the detection cache whenever session keys rotate, or UTF-16 files may render as garbage. The cache-flush endpoint requires authentication; use the token below.

bearer token for bajef-yagaf: eyJhbGciOiJIUzI1NiIsInR5cCI6IkpXVCJ9.eyJzdWIiOiIUeUyR6q6VOIn0.lh1L54nQqTt6